South Bend Museum of Art
Located in the Century Center, the South Bend Museum of Art houses six magnificent gallery spaces. Focusing on the 19th, 20th and 21st century, the Carmichael Gallery displays permanent collection works of aesthetic and historical importance by Indiana and regional artists, works on paper by significant American artists, and large scale sculpture by contemporary artists of the region. Adjacent to the Carmichael Gallery is the Warner Rotunda, which provides excellent viewing space for large-scale pieces. The large Warner Gallery, hosts a variety of traveling exhibits, each with an average 11 week run. The Jerome J. Crowley Community Gallery is showcase to local artist groups and community outreach. Lastly, artists on display in the Art League Gallery are regional artists with works that address contemporary themes of national scope.

South Bend Symphony Orchestra
The South Bend Symphony is a professional orchestra featuring 15 concerts each year. The SBSO features world famous soloists as well as many members of the orchestra. You can regularly see them perform at the Morris Performing Arts Center, the DeBartolo Performing Arts Center on the Campus of Notre Dame, and the Moreau Center at Saint Mary's College.

Southold Dance Theater
Southold Dance Theater (SDT) is a regional training company dedicated to dance excellence. SDT is the only dance organization in the region to offer a pre-professional track of study for the serious dance student. Under the direction of the professional staff, dancers strive to achieve mastery of technique and performance. Many dancers successfully audition for some of the nation's most prestigious dance institutions. Several have gone on to professional dance careers.

South Bend Civic Theatre
South Bend Civic Theatre is the oldest continuously operating community theatre company in the South Bend/Mishawaka area. Founded in 1957, it staged most of its productions since 1968 at The Firehouse, a local historic landmark located at 701 Portage Ave., in the city’s historic Park Avenue neighborhood. Beginning in the year 2000, SBCT began staging selected productions each year at Century Center’s Bendix Theatre, at the Morris Performing Arts Center, and for the first time in 2005, at the DeBartolo Center for the Performing Arts on the campus of Notre Dame. Moreau Center for the Arts - Saint Mary's College
The Moreau Center for the Arts at Saint Mary's College is named in honor of the Very Reverend Basil Anthony Moreau, C.S.C., the founder of the Sisters of the Holy Cross. The U-shaped building is made up of studios, workshops, classrooms and two theatres. O'Laughlin Auditorium, which offers continental seating up to 1,300 is ideal for large musical and theatrical productions, while the Little Theatre, with seating for 275, is well suited to student concerts, panels and workshop productions.
